Aztec 網路架構深入解析:Sequencer、Prover 與 Noir 程式設計模型

更新時間 2026-04-16 11:18:42
閱讀時長: 6m
Aztec 的網路架構由 Sequencer(排序器)、Prover(證明生成器)以及 Noir 程式設計模型共同組成。Sequencer 負責交易排序與區塊構建,Prover 產生零知識證明以驗證運算正確性,Noir 則是專為隱私應用設計的 zk 程式語言,讓開發者能夠打造「可編程隱私」的智能合約。三者協同運作,使 Aztec 在確保隱私的同時,實現可驗證與高效能執行。

隨著 以太坊 生態系統的持續發展,Rollup 已成為提升效能的主流解決方案。無論是 Optimistic Rollup 還是 zkRollup,其核心目標皆在於降低成本並提升吞吐量。然而,大多數 Layer2 方案依然承襲以太坊的透明性,也就是所有交易與狀態皆對外公開。

這種模式在 DeFi 初期尚可接受,但隨著鏈上應用日益複雜,隱私逐漸成為全新的需求。用戶希望隱藏自身交易策略,企業在意商業數據的保護,機構則需於隱私與合規之間取得平衡。Aztec 的問世,象徵著 Rollup 從「擴容工具」正式邁向「隱私執行環境」的新階段。

Aztec 架構的產業定位與重要性

在現行 zkRollup 賽道中,多數項目專注於效能與 EVM 相容性,而 Aztec 則選擇將隱私作為底層能力,直接寫入架構設計。這不僅僅是優化交易處理流程,更是重新定義「智能合約如何執行」的本質。

這使 Aztec 更接近一套「隱私作業系統」,而非單純的擴容方案。透過私有執行、零知識證明與專用程式語言,開發者得以構建既可驗證又不可見的應用。

Aztec 架構的產業定位與重要性

從產業視角來看,這類架構為 Web3 帶來全新應用場景,例如隱私金融、鏈上身份認證及企業級區塊鏈解決方案。因此,理解 Aztec 的網路架構,對於掌握新世代區塊鏈基礎設施至關重要。

Aztec 網路架構總覽

Aztec 的核心架構可拆解為三大協同模組:Sequencer、Prover 與 Noir 程式模型,分別負責交易處理、證明生成與開發介面三大層面。

Aztec 網路架構總覽

Sequencer Selection Overview | 圖片來源:Aztec

整體流程大致如下:用戶發起交易後,由 Sequencer 進行排序與打包;接著 Prover 為這些交易生成零知識證明;最終,這些證明提交至以太坊主網驗證。在此過程中,Noir 負責定義隱私邏輯與合約行為,讓開發者掌控數據可見性。

這種分層設計,讓 Aztec 同時兼具效能、隱私與可編程性。

Sequencer:交易排序與區塊建構

Sequencer 是 Aztec 網路中的核心調度角色,主要負責接收用戶交易、排序後打包為 Layer2 區塊。

與傳統區塊鏈相似,Sequencer 決定交易執行順序,但在 Aztec 中還需處理加密狀態與私有執行結果。換言之,Sequencer 並不直接讀取交易內容,而是以加密數據為依據進行排序與組織。

此外,Sequencer 還需將交易數據提交給後續的證明系統,並將最終狀態更新發送至以太坊。其運作效率直接影響整體網路吞吐量與用戶體驗。

設計上,Sequencer 屬於效能層的關鍵角色,但不承擔信任職責,因為最終正確性由零知識證明保障。

Prover:零知識證明生成核心

Prover 是 Aztec 架構中的「安全引擎」,負責為交易執行生成 zkSNARK 證明。其主要功能在於向以太坊證明一批交易的執行正確性,無須公開細節內容。

在 Aztec 中,所有計算結果最終皆須透過 Prover 轉化為可驗證的數學證明。由於這一過程計算量大,Prover 的效能與優化至關重要。

特別值得一提的是,Prover 並非單一節點,而是可由多位參與者組成的網路共同運作。此設計不僅提升去中心化程度,亦有助於分散計算壓力。

通過 Prover,Aztec 實現了一項關鍵特性:即便所有數據皆加密,系統依然能夠完全驗證。

Noir:Aztec 的隱私程式模型

Noir 是 Aztec 推出的專用零知識程式語言,目標為降低開發者打造隱私應用的門檻。不同於傳統 Solidity,Noir 從設計之初即聚焦「隱私執行」。

在 Noir 中,開發者可明確定義哪些變數屬於私有、哪些屬於公開,並將這些邏輯直接編譯成零知識電路。這代表隱私不再是附加功能,而是應用邏輯核心的一部分。

Noir 的出現,讓 Aztec 不僅是執行環境,更是完整的開發平台。開發者無須深入鑽研複雜密碼學細節,也能構建隱私智能合約

長遠來看,Noir 有潛力成為零知識應用開發的標準工具之一。

三者如何協同運作?

實際運行中,Sequencer、Prover 與 Noir 並非獨立存在,而是緊密協作的系統。

當用戶透過 Noir 編寫的應用發起交易時,首先在本地進行私有執行,產生加密狀態更新;接著由 Sequencer 進行排序與打包;隨後 Prover 為整個區塊生成零知識證明;最終,該證明提交至以太坊進行驗證與結算。

此流程實現一項關鍵目標:在不暴露數據的前提下,完成可信運算與狀態更新。

換言之,Aztec 並非僅僅「隱藏數據」,而是構建了一套完善的隱私運算體系。

總結

Aztec 網路架構代表全新區塊鏈設計思路,透過 Sequencer、Prover 與 Noir 的協同運作,將隱私、可驗證性與可編程性完美結合。此架構不僅解決傳統區塊鏈的隱私困境,也為未來 Web3 應用奠定更強大的基礎設施。

FAQs

Sequencer 在 Aztec 中是否為中心化架構?

現階段,Sequencer 可能存在一定程度的中心化,但不影響系統安全,因為最終狀態正確性由零知識證明保障。未來,Aztec 計畫逐步實現排序去中心化。

Prover 會成為效能瓶頸嗎?

Prover 計算確實較為複雜,但透過平行化與專用硬體優化,可顯著提升效率。此外,Prover 網路化也是解決效能問題的重要方向。

Noir 與 Solidity 有何不同?

Noir 專為零知識證明設計,強調隱私與電路生成,而 Solidity 更適用於傳統公開智能合約。兩者在設計理念與應用場景上有明顯差異。

Aztec 是否支援現有以太坊應用遷移?

由於執行環境不同,Aztec 並不完全相容 EVM,現有應用需進行一定程度重構,特別是在隱私邏輯方面。

為什麼 Aztec 需要獨立程式語言?

隱私運算涉及複雜零知識電路,若直接採用傳統語言將大幅增加開發難度。Noir 的設計,旨在讓開發者更直觀構建隱私應用,同時提升開發效率。

作者: Jayne
譯者: Jared
免責聲明
* 投資有風險,入市須謹慎。本文不作為 Gate 提供的投資理財建議或其他任何類型的建議。
* 在未提及 Gate 的情況下,複製、傳播或抄襲本文將違反《版權法》,Gate 有權追究其法律責任。

相關文章

Solana需要 L2 和應用程式鏈?
進階

Solana需要 L2 和應用程式鏈?

Solana在發展中既面臨機遇,也面臨挑戰。最近,嚴重的網絡擁塞導致交易失敗率高,費用增加。因此,一些人建議使用Layer 2和應用鏈技術來解決這個問題。本文探討了該策略的可行性。
2026-04-06 23:31:55
Sui:使用者如何利用其速度、安全性和可擴充性?
中級

Sui:使用者如何利用其速度、安全性和可擴充性?

Sui 是一個權益證明 L1 區塊鏈,具有新穎的架構,其以物件為中心的模型可以通過驗證器級別的擴展實現交易的並行化。在這篇研究論文中,將介紹Sui區塊鏈的獨特功能,將介紹SUI代幣的經濟前景,並將解釋投資者如何通過Sui應用程式活動瞭解哪些dApp正在推動鏈的使用。
2026-04-07 01:12:38
3074傳奇後對以太坊治理的思考
中級

3074傳奇後對以太坊治理的思考

以太坊 以太坊改進提案-3074/以太坊改進提案-7702事件揭示了其治理結構的複雜性:除了正式的治理流程外,研究人員提出的非正式路線圖也具有重大影響。
2026-04-07 01:57:19
以太坊被低估了嗎?
中級

以太坊被低估了嗎?

儘管最近一些加密貨幣投資者對以太坊感到失望,認為其表現未能超過比特幣,但以太坊繼續展示持續的技術創新和市場優勢。
2026-04-07 06:20:38
錯誤的鉻擴展程式竊取分析
進階

錯誤的鉻擴展程式竊取分析

最近,一些 Web3 參與者由於下載了讀取瀏覽器 cookie 的虛假 Chrome 擴展程式,從他們的帳戶中損失了資金。SlowMist團隊對這種騙局策略進行了詳細分析。
2026-04-07 01:26:07
在哪種敘事中最受歡迎的掉落?
新手

在哪種敘事中最受歡迎的掉落?

牛市場是一個敘事對加密項目意味著一切的時代。由於目前的市場正處於成長期,許多專案都顯示出數百個倍數,但很少有獵人能夠理解它們之間的相關性。
2026-04-07 06:21:49